wolfkin Posted March 10, 2011 Report Share Posted March 10, 2011 In the simple but kinda off topic category: I want to maintain a simple changelog. Basically a bullet list of changes I've made as well as a bullet list of changes I'm planning. A simple .txt document will handle it for me for the most part but I'd like to be able to share this document with the other people I'm working with. I was thinking does anyone know of anyway to have a simple document or webpage (I can format it in html if it easier) broadcast as an RSS feed. I was considering something like Google Docs but I don't know if you can broadcast a google doc to an RSS feed every time you make a change. falkencreative Posted March 12, 2011 Report Share Posted March 12, 2011 An RSS file is just a simple text based XML file, so I would think that you could create one and host it yourself if you want. See http://www.makeuseof.com/tag/how-to-create-an-rss-feed-for-your-site-from-scratch/ or do a search or two for "how to create an RSS feed."
